Nanaimo Forklift Operator Certification - Certification for forklifts are required to ensure the safe use of forklifts for those employers in industrial, warehouse or construction environments. The training should involve a method of education plus some testing. There are two common ways to obtain forklift operator training and obtain certification. Individuals can seek out training on their own or through the corporation wherein the person is employed.
Local safety organizations need the majority of companies which own and operate lift trucks to ensure that all lift truck operators are trained. Businesses could face penalties and fines for failing to properly train all forklift operators.
Employer-provided forklift training certification course are usually facilitated by an on-site manager. The course comprises instruction in forklift components, the right use of a forklift and safety procedures. Testing will be done to assess knowledge. A test of performance occurs at the end of the course. If successful, the trainee will be given a certification card.
The alternative method to employer offered training is to enroll in a program at a forklift certification training school. These schools will provide instruction on several types of lift trucks. Safety procedures are a major focus of the training. A written test and driving test must be successfully completed before a lift truck certification card is given. The lift truck certification designation can be transferred to work done on a forklift with whoever employer, that makes it convenient for those searching for a job utilizing forklifts.
Improper lift truck operation can lead to serious injury to the operator, other employees or company property. To be able to prevent incidents, supervisors need to make sure that all relevant employees get certified. Forklift certification is normally valid for two or three years, after which re-certification is required.
